Transaction 00e89bf49fdabe808e40dbd4bf1441dc064633fbf3d210fe2988baa2bfb8141c

1 Input
2 Outputs
  • 00e89bf49fdabe808e40dbd4bf1441dc064633fbf3d210fe2988baa2bfb8141c:0
  • value  457588347
    address  171SVFpRhdypyqHZFKFcqVfpWaXhT41y5W
  • 00e89bf49fdabe808e40dbd4bf1441dc064633fbf3d210fe2988baa2bfb8141c:1
  • value  18595688
    address  1PFXJwjPfSA4puBqrmgQRhWigFhvgf2tVB